Mistake #1: Poor Outdoor Unit Placement and Height

Your heat pump's outdoor unit placement can make or break your system's performance, especially here in Maine where we deal with heavy snow and ice.

The Problem: Many installations place the outdoor unit too close to the ground or in problematic locations. When your unit sits directly on the ground or too low, snow and ice accumulate around it during winter. This buildup can trigger internal malfunctions, damage fan blades, and even cause your system to shut down completely when you need it most.

The Solution: Your outdoor unit should be mounted on a platform or stand 6 to 12 inches above ground level. This clearance prevents snow buildup and allows proper drainage. Additionally, position the unit away from areas where roof runoff, tree dripping, or ice formations could affect it.

We also recommend keeping the unit at least three feet away from walls, fences, or shrubs to ensure adequate airflow. Poor airflow forces your system to work harder, increasing energy costs and reducing its lifespan.

Mistake #2: Incorrect Indoor Unit Location

Where you place your indoor unit dramatically affects your comfort and energy efficiency.

The Problem: Indoor units installed too low, too high, or in the wrong room create uneven temperatures and poor air circulation. We've seen units installed barely five feet off the ground or crammed into corners where they can't distribute air properly.

The Solution: Install your indoor unit at least 6 feet off the ground but 6 to 12 inches below the ceiling. This height allows optimal air distribution throughout your room. Avoid placing units directly above seating areas or beds, as this creates uncomfortable drafts.

Choose a central location on an interior wall whenever possible. Exterior walls can reduce efficiency due to temperature transfer through the wall itself.

Mistake #3: Improper Refrigerant Line Installation

Refrigerant lines are the lifeline of your heat pump system, yet they're often installed incorrectly.

The Problem: Loose, sagging, or improperly secured line sets reduce system efficiency and can cause expensive damage. Lines that are looped, zip-tied carelessly, or have excess length force refrigerant to travel further than necessary, decreasing performance. Over time, poorly supported lines may sag, creating kinks that restrict refrigerant flow.

The Solution: Line sets must be properly mounted and secured with appropriate brackets. They should follow the most direct path between indoor and outdoor units without unnecessary loops or coils. When lines enter your home, they should be routed behind the indoor unit and sealed properly to prevent air leaks and maintain aesthetics.

Professional installation ensures lines are properly insulated, preventing condensation issues and energy loss.

Mistake #4: Wrong System Size for Your Home

This might be the costliest mistake of all – installing a heat pump that doesn't match your home's actual heating and cooling needs.

The Problem: Undersized units run constantly without cycling off, never reaching your desired temperature and wearing out prematurely. Oversized units short cycle, turning on and off too frequently, which wastes energy and creates uneven temperatures throughout your home.

The Solution: Proper sizing requires a detailed load calculation that considers your home's square footage, insulation levels, window types, ceiling height, and local climate conditions. This isn't guesswork – it's precise engineering that ensures your system operates efficiently.

Mistake #5: DIY Electrical and Refrigerant Handling

While we appreciate the DIY spirit, heat pump installation involves specialized skills that can be dangerous without proper training.

The Problem: Skipping the vacuum process is particularly common in DIY installations. This critical step removes air and moisture from refrigerant lines. Without proper vacuuming, moisture mixes with refrigerant to form corrosive acids that destroy your compressor – an expensive component to replace.

Poor electrical connections create safety hazards and can damage your system. Incorrect wire gauge, improper breaker sizing, or faulty conduit installation can cause fires or electrocution.

The Solution: Professional technicians use specialized vacuum pumps to achieve proper vacuum levels (at least 500 microns) and perform decay tests to ensure system integrity. They also follow local electrical codes and use proper wire gauges and conduits for safe, reliable operation.

Mistake #6: Drainage and Mounting Issues

Proper drainage and secure mounting prevent water damage and system stress.

The Problem: Indoor units must drain condensation properly, but improper installation creates water problems. Units that aren't pitched correctly toward the drain line, or drain hoses with sags or improper routing, can cause water to back up and damage your home.

Outdoor units that aren't level or properly mounted vibrate excessively, creating noise and stress that shortens system life.

The Solution: Indoor units need slight pitching toward the drain line, and drain hoses must run downhill without sags or loops. We ensure proper drainage to prevent water damage and maintain system efficiency.

Outdoor units should be perfectly level both side-to-side and front-to-back. We mount them on concrete pads or secure wall brackets rather than loose materials that can shift over time.

Mistake #7: Ignoring Post-Installation Settings and Maintenance

Even perfect installation can be undermined by incorrect settings and poor maintenance.

The Problem: Improper thermostat settings, wrong backup heat configurations, and neglected maintenance reduce efficiency and shorten system life. Many homeowners don't realize their backup heat settings can dramatically affect energy costs.

Using the wrong air filters or ignoring ductwork issues also forces your system to work harder than necessary.

The Solution: We configure your thermostat settings for optimal efficiency and explain how to avoid unnecessary backup heat usage. Regular maintenance, including proper air filter selection (MERV 8 or higher) and ductwork inspection, keeps your system running efficiently.

We also check for air leaks in your ductwork and seal them as needed, as leaks force your system to work harder and increase energy usage.
